Like any surgical procedure, circumcision carries some risks. These may include foreskin that has been removed unevenly or overly thoroughly, bleeding, infections, and negative anesthetic responses. The risk of problems is nonetheless often relatively minimal. The benefits of circumcision include a low chance of penile cancer, a decreased probability of some STIs, including HIV and herpes, and a lower prevalence of urinary tract infections.

The two most common forms of circumcision are: Traditional circumcision: In this procedure, the foreskin is removed with a surgical blade or careful scissors. Laser Circumcision: A method that uses a laser to remove the foreskin. This procedure is less intrusive, causes less bleeding, and allows for a quicker recovery. Circumcision treatment without surgery: For a few clinical issues like phimosis, non-surgical circumcision treatments like preputioplasty or skin steroid creams might be a choice.
Patients frequently report moderate soreness, swelling, and sensitivity in the genital region after circumcision. It is critical to adhere to the surgeon's post-operative care recommendations, including keeping the region clean, avoiding physical activities, and refraining from sexual intercourse for a few days. Most people fully recover in two to four weeks.

The appropriate age for circumcision depends on a person's health and cultural or religious beliefs. Some people prefer the procedure on newborns, while others might prefer postponing it till adulthood or teenage.
Even though surgical circumcision is the most popular and efficient technique, non-surgical methods are also available. However, they might not be equally successful, particularly when certain medical problems require surgical intervention.
Laser circumcision offers potential advantages, such as reduced bleeding during the procedure and faster recovery than conventional surgery. However, the suitability of laser circumcision should be discussed with a doctor.
While circumcision is generally safe, some individuals may experience complications such as infection, bleeding, or delayed healing. Following instructions for post-operative care and seeking prompt medical attention for any concerns can help minimize such issues.
The foreskin is taken out during the circumcision while the patient is under anesthesia. The approach may change depending on the patient's necessities and the specialist's preferences.
Possible advantages of circumcision surgery include a decreased risk of genital herpes, certain sexually transmitted illnesses, and ease of genital cleanliness.
